My inspiration for this environment came from the movie Beauty and the Beast, The old woodplanks and tiles caught my interrest in making this scene.
I started with making Belle’s house as a three weeks project and ended up making the surrounding houses and garden working in four more weeks. During this process I also learned how to make good looking foliage, before I used photo textures on planes, I still have those in the scene but now I also have modelled and baked ones that looks much better. Most of my textures are photo textures that I used with B2M. I used the height map to make tessellation, making the textures more three-dimensional. I put out more flowers and lamps than in the original scene because it made the place more livelier.
